Watering Woes: Over or Under-Watering
Watering is like the lifeblood of plants, but too much or too little can lead to problems. Yellow leaves often indicate an imbalance in watering habits.

Nutrient Deficiency: Starving for Attention
Just like humans, plants need a balanced diet. A lack of essential nutrients can manifest in the yellowing of leaves, indicating the plant is starving for attention.

Pests and Problems: Unwanted Guests
Pests are the uninvited guests at the garden party. They can wreak havoc on milkweed, causing stress that leads to yellow leaves.

Disease Dilemmas: Fungal and Bacterial Foes
Diseases in plants are like colds in humans; they weaken the system. Fungal and bacterial infections can lead to discoloration of leaves.

Sunlight Struggles: Too Much or Too Little?
Sunlight is essential, but like Goldilocks' porridge, it needs to be just right. Both excessive and insufficient sunlight can cause leaves to turn yellow.

Soil Secrets: The Foundation of Plant Health
Soil is the foundation of plant health. Its composition, pH level, and moisture content play a significant role in the wellbeing of your milkweed.
